Output 57577dbde7dbedf700a71b7359ee34f2678042258b13d36188acdff89aae93dc:0

value
69000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2337095457d3c6a279dfd13b4390207fa19b5f OP_EQUAL
address
3PDbabWja7dfJZH1e9RUUtF8ivyMD57KWP
transaction
57577dbde7dbedf700a71b7359ee34f2678042258b13d36188acdff89aae93dc
spent
true